Steping into the past

What a busy few weeks, Easter was spent out and about with a trip to Devil's Bridge (photos and more about that at a later date) as I have not finished writing up those details yet. The week has seemed really short because of the extended holiday and I was off work yesterday as well so it will really take some getting used to working a full week again.

Had my first eye test last week, I had decided to go because for the last few weeks I had been suffering from bad headaches and thought as I am sat in front of a computer all day it would be worth checking them out. It would however seem that my eye sight is not to blame for my headaches but I have a feeling I know what the cause is anyway.

My mother has been clearing out her attic and much of the stuff up there is mine and I am sure much of it could actually be binned now as I had not really done a great deal of sorting out of the things that I put up there in the first place. I did find a file that had some old bank statements that don't really need to be kept any more.

Llanwinio ChurchSpent a little time working on my family tree, have over the last few months done quite a bit of research and have only just started looking in to my mothers side of the family. I had always known this would prove to be the more difficult area to look in to but speaking to my mother I was able to identify the final resting place of my great grandfathers, my mother had also mentioned that a gravestone had been erected a few years back.

So armed with some directions to the middle of nowhere I set off for Llanwinio church to find this grave and obtain further information to help me trace this section of the family. It really was a nightmare to get to the church as I hate driving down small country lanes but did eventually get to the church and following the instructions my mother had given I was quickly able to find the grave and gravestone.

I was rather disappointed at the lack of information on the gravestone but it was nice to actually go there and feel in some strange way a connection to a member of my family who had died way back in 1964, when my mother was still only a child. I think I can understand the reasons why my great grandmother who was raising my mother at the time would have left that isolated place and moved in to the newly built social housing in Carmarthen just a few short years after her husband had passed away. By some strange quirk of fate she was aged 53 when they moved and the number of the house she moved into was also 53!

Anyway I have ordered her birth certificate and will as soon as I can verify the date she got married I will order the marriage certificate which will hopefully give me more details on her husband and the search for his family can really begin.
